What are Web Designers?

Web Designers are professionals responsible for creating the visual layout, user interface, and overall aesthetic of websites. They use design principles, color theory, and digital tools to ensure websites are both visually appealing and user-friendly. Web Designers often work closely with clients and developers to bring a website's concept to life, focusing on elements such as typography, graphics, and navigation structure. Their goal is to enhance the user experience while aligning the website design with the brand’s identity.

Is AI replacing web design?

Web designers are increasingly using AI tools to automate repetitive tasks like layout generation and code optimization, but AI does not fully replace the need for human creativity, user experience understanding, and customization. Web design remains a skill that combines technical knowledge with artistic judgment, and professionals who adapt to new tools can enhance their productivity and creativity. AI serves as a complement rather than a complete substitute for web designers' expertise.

What exactly does a web designer do?

A web designer creates the visual layout, user interface, and overall look of websites, focusing on aesthetics and user experience. They use design tools like Adobe Photoshop or Sketch and may have skills in HTML, CSS, and responsive design to ensure websites are functional across devices.

Are web designers still in demand?

Web designers are still in demand as businesses continue to prioritize online presence and user experience. Skills in graphic design, UX/UI, and proficiency with tools like Adobe Creative Suite and HTML/CSS are valuable for staying competitive in the field.

What kind of jobs can a web designer get?

A web designer can find jobs creating and maintaining websites for businesses, organizations, or individuals. Common roles include front-end developer, UI/UX designer, and web developer, often requiring skills in HTML, CSS, and design tools like Adobe Photoshop or Figma. Web designers may work in agencies, corporate settings, or freelance environments, sometimes requiring a portfolio or certification.

How do Web Designers typically collaborate with developers and content creators during a website project?

Web Designers work closely with developers and content creators throughout the website development process. Designers usually create the site's visual layout, user interface elements, and overall aesthetic, sharing design mockups and prototypes with developers for implementation. Regular meetings and feedback sessions ensure that the design vision aligns with technical feasibility and content requirements. Effective communication and flexibility are key, as adjustments may be needed to accommodate new content or technical constraints, resulting in a cohesive and user-friendly website.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Web Designer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Web Designer, you need strong skills in visual design, HTML/CSS, UX/UI principles, and typically a portfolio showcasing your work. Familiarity with design tools like Adobe Creative Suite, Figma, or Sketch, as well as basic knowledge of responsive frameworks, is important. Creativity, attention to detail, and effective communication are standout soft skills in this field. These abilities ensure the creation of visually appealing, user-friendly websites that meet client needs and function seamlessly across devices.

What is the difference between Web Designer In vs Web Developer In?

AspectWeb Designer InWeb Developer In
Primary FocusDesign and aesthetics of websitesFunctionality and coding of websites
Skills RequiredGraphic design, UI/UX, Adobe Creative SuiteHTML, CSS, JavaScript, backend languages
Work EnvironmentDesign studios, marketing agencies, in-house teamsDevelopment firms, tech companies, freelance projects
CertificationsWeb design certificates, UI/UX coursesWeb development certifications, coding bootcamps

Web Designer In primarily focuses on creating visually appealing and user-friendly website designs, while Web Developer In handles the technical implementation and coding. Both roles often collaborate but serve different core functions within web projects.
